Instructions
Step 1
In a food processor, combine the walnuts and powdered sugar.
Step 2
Cube the frozen butter and add it to the ground walnuts and sugar along with the flour. Blitz until combined. Then add the vanilla extract and salt. Combine again.
Step 3
This should yield a crumbly mixture that just barely holds together. If its too dry feel free to add a splash of milk
Step 4
Lightly dust a work surface (or cutting board) with flour and roll the “dough” into a log shape about 1 inch in diameter. Wrap the log in plastic and chill in the fridge for at least 1 hour
Step 5
Preheat oven to 350°F.
Step 6
Remove the dough logs from the fridge and slice into disc about 1/4 inch thick. Then shape these into crescents and place on a parchment paper lined baking sheet. Bake for 12-15 minutes. They should not brown.
Step 7
Remove from heat and let cool. Dust with powdered sugar and enjoy!
